I started with the glimmering gold background first card. There I used one of my very favorite inks and its reinker, Delicata Golden Glitz.

From there, the flowers and leaves were painted using a variety of distress inks.

 

The colors I used were: Scattered Straw, Wild Honey, Shaded Lilac, Dusty Concord, Seedless Preserves, Saltwater Taffy, Worn Lipstick, Festive Berries and Crushed Olive, Peeled Paint, and Pine Needles for the leaves.

 

I had previously hot-foiled a collection of sentiments using the Spellbinders Hex-Gem sentiment set. I love the sets like this one that allow you to make a bunch of sentiments at one time!

 

This next card design has an ombre-style ink-blended background, then letterpressed using the same plate and the BetterPress system.

The colors for the ombre were Scattered Straw, Worn Lipstick, Festive Berries, and Seedless Preserves.

 

The card front was painted with the same colors used in the first card, then mounted onto an Aubergine cardstock panel.

I used another sentiment from the Hex-Gem sentiment set to finish off the card.
